Aquascaping is the craft of arranging aquatic plants, as well as rocks, rocks, cavework, or driftwood, in an aesthetically pleasing manner within an aquarium—in effect, gardening under water. Aquascape designs include a quantity of specific styles, including the garden-like Dutch style and the Japanese-inspired nature style. Usually, an aquascape houses seafood as well as plants, although it is possible to create an aquascape with plants only, or with rockwork or other hardscape and no plant life.Although the primary purpose of aquascaping is to create an artful underwater landscape, the technical aspects of tank maintenance and the growth requirements of aquatic plants are also taken into consideration. Several factors must be well balanced in the closed system of an aquarium container to ensure the success of the aquascape. This style was developed in the Netherlands starting in the 1930s, as freshwater aquarium equipment became commercially available. It emphasizes plants located on terraces various heights, and frequently omits stones and driftwood. Linear series of plants running left-to-right are referred to as "Dutch streets". Although many plant types are utilized, one typically sees neatly cut groupings of plants with fine, feathery foliage, such as Limnophila aquatica and various types of Hygrophila, combined with the use of red-leaved Alternanthera reineckii, Ammania gracilis, and assorted Rotala for color highlights. More than 80% of the aquarium floor is covered with plants, and little or no substrate is remaining visible. Tall growing plants that cover the back again glass initially served the purpose of hiding heavy equipment behind the tank.

The Iwagumi expression itself comes from the Japanese "rock formation" and refers to a layout where stones play a top role. In the Iwagumi style, each stone has a name and a specific role. Rocks provide the bony structure of the aquascape and the typical geometry employs a design with three main stones, with one larger stone and two other smaller stones, although additional rocks can even be used. The particular Oyaishi, or main stone, is positioned slightly off-center in the tank, and Soeishi, or accompanying gemstones, are grouped near it, while Fukuseki or supplementary stones, are arranged in subordinate positions. The location of the focal point of the display, decided largely by the asymmetric placement of the Oyaishi, is considered important, and follows ratios that reflect Pythagorean tuning.

Large general public aquariums sometimes use aquascaping as part of their displays. As soon as the 1920s, the New York Aquarium tank included a moray eel display tank that was embellished with calcareous tufa stone, arranged to resemble a coral reef, and helping some stony corals and sea fans.[45] Because they typically present wildlife from a particular habitat, modern day displays are often created to be biologically accurate biotopes
